Toto concert - Albuquerque, Isleta Amphitheater, Aug 10, 2026
Upcoming Concert

Toto

Isleta Amphitheater, Albuquerque, Monday, August 10, 2026

Powered by
instagramSharePathic_arrow_out􀆄 copy􀐅􀋲

Loading...